Matthew Kendrick has joined Morning Consult as a geopolitics reporter, authoring the new daily morning news briefing, Morning Consult Global.
He has previously worked as an associate producer, editorial producer, and recently as a production assistant at CNN.
He has also interned at ACLU in New York and Aspen Public Radio in Colorado. He was also a graduate teaching assistant at Syracuse University.
Kendrick graduated from Oberlin College and earned a master’s degree from Syracuse.
